Our take

Mood Yearn disappears before the moment is over. Tuberose and gardenia sit beside coconut, each note present but none staying long enough to unfold. Musk carries a faint animalic edge that keeps the white floral accord from feeling flat, yet the scent stays near the skin and fades while you are still in the same room. There is a lactonic softness here that reads like cream poured over petals, with powdery traces that hover briefly and then vanish. You catch the coconut one minute and lose it the next, the gardenia slipping away at the same pace.

This fragrance belongs in a small, familiar space. Wear it on a quiet afternoon when you want a white floral that does not announce itself or linger past the hour. It suits someone who enjoys tuberose and coconut but prefers a scent that stays personal and does not ask for attention. The notes feel intimate rather than grand, a close companion for a single errand or a slow walk rather than a full day out. Keep it for moments when a fleeting impression is enough.
